You easily have a 300+whp list worth of parts on a stock trans, its not going to shift firm and is going to get worse the more WOT runs you make. A shift kit might get you along for a while but you are going to need a built trans to live with your setup. Even if a shift kit helps- cross your fingers your input shaft doesnt let go. I wouldnt worry about a boost valve problem at your mileage. If you car was 100% stock then you could worry about normal repairs, but with much higher power levels than stock there is a lot more to the picture. Also what maf are you using? Is it stock or aftermarket? Low maf input has a direct relation to trans line pressure. If you have made your intake pipe larger recently this can cause the airflow to slow down around the maf sensor element and cause low line pressure. Do you have a way to scan the car and monitor transmission data? It would be good to know the commanded pcs amps during a run to see what the pcm is commanding for pressure.
